Obituary for Jean R Burks (Dever)

Jean R. (Dever) Burks, 91 ran out the door in a hurry today on Wednesday, April 6, 2022, at Bethesda Health Care Center in Cookeville, Tennessee.

Jean was born Tuesday, January 6, 1931, in Norristown, Pennsylvania.

Jean was a woman, daughter, sister, mother, grandmother, and great-grandmother. She was always stubborn and did things in her own time to the beat of her own drum. She ran food pantries, accounting, and restaurant businesses, and made her family crazy. She had a quick wit and dry humor always making practical jokes and was always ready to hide tirelessly for hours in the shower or behind the door in the dark to scare anyone. Jean was ready and always up to no good to take her jokes to the next level. Today the world is a little dimmer for its loss of her indomitable will and stubborn zeal. She wasn't perfect but full of flaws like us all. She was loved and will be missed, but like all sunsets, there will be a new dawn coming to the horizon tomorrow.

Jean is survived by, Daughter, Patsy Cline; Grandson, John R. Busch; 2 Brothers, Thomas Dever, and Albert and Peggy Dever; Sister, Mary Dever; Sister-In-Law, Joyce Dever; A host of grandchildren, nieces, nephews, cousins, and special friends.

She was preceded in death by her parents; her Husband, Obie Burks; 4 Children, Charles Cline, Richard Cline, Catherine Hall, and James Cline; 2 Siblings, Florence and Bill.

Jean chose cremation, the family followed her wishes, and a celebration of her life may be held at a later date.
